I recently had the E74 system error which started with as ‘black snow’ on the screen. There is an extended 3 year warranty that covers E74 and 3 Red Lights errors only.
I looked in to fixing it myself but thought might as well let someone else graze their hands getting the case off!
Despite the horror stories of it taking forever MS seemed to have pulled their finger out and made this a very efficient process, I got mine back within a week (I live in the UK and repairs get shipped to Germany).
Here's a quick breakdown of the process:
1. Go to www.xbox.com/support and click on the relevant link relating to your problem.
2. Go through the walkthrough. If you've still no joy you can click a link to pick whether you are a US resident or not.
3. Type in serial number of the console (you don't need any receipts, I bought mine off eBay).
4. They send you a shipping label and a link to arrange UPS to come and pick up your console.
5. Bite your nails and rock manically in a corner until your console comes back (you can track the whole process at xbox.com).
I've sent back a first generation 360 and an Elite. Certainly worth considering as they will repair or replace your console!

Red Ring of Death: Red Flashing XBOX 360 Lights Explained
Common Xbox 360 Red Ring Errors
The XBOX has a reported 54.2% failure rate which makes the XBOX 360 gaming consoles' worst "lemon" to date. If you find yourself with the red flashing lights error,

follow this guide to try and pinpoint the problem with your XBOX 360.
1 Red Ring = Serious Hardware Failure
I f your XBOX 360 has a 1 red flashing light error, you're more than likely in big trouble. The 1 flashing red ring of light can be due to GPU or CPU failure, RAM overheating, a DVD drive error, or some serious problem with your Xbox 360's internal components. The most common 1 flashing red ring lights error is the E74 error. The E74 error is no easy fix for the Xbox 360 and usually has to be repaired by the manufacturer [though some have managed to repair it with the heat gun trick - but be careful]
2 Red Rings = Overheating
Mostly all red flashing lights on the Xbox 360 rings are due to overheating in some way or other, but the 2 red rings singles out overheating as the main issue. When doing the X-Clamp fix the 2 red rings are required to fix the Xbox 360 by overheating the CPU. If you get this Xbox 360 error without doing the X-Clamp fix, you probably just need to let your Xbox 360 cool down for a few hours. Make sure that all vents aren't blocked off and that your Xbox fans are working properly in order to repair this problem.
3 Red Rings = Basic Hardware Failure
The most common error on the Xbox 360 is the 3 red rings - also known as the Red Rings of Death (RRoD). This flashing lights problem is the main cause of Xbox 360's 54.2% failure rate. The 3 red flashing lights can be due to lots of different errors but is mainly due to the X-Clamps in your Xbox 360 and overheating. Fortunately, lots of people were able to fix this issue using the X-Clamp and heat gun fix. Follow this list of error codes to find out the real issue with the 3 red rings because there are quite a few of them.
